Selected Publications

Validation and analysis of 12,000 AI-driven CAR-T designs in the Bits to Binders competition

2026

bioRxiv · de novo binders · CAR-T · benchmarking

A global competition benchmarking de novo binder design as CAR-T binding domains against human CD20. 12,000 designs from 42 countries were screened by pooled CAR-T proliferation, with retrospective filters nearly doubling success rates.

Structure of a contractile injection system in Salmonella enterica subsp. salamae

2025

bioRxiv · cryo-EM · bioinformatics

High-resolution cryo-EM structure of an extracellular contractile injection system, revealing a unique sheath architecture and a previously unannotated cluster of CISs. Contributed bioinformatic analysis and wet-lab support.

Projects

protein design · machine learning · team leadership

Designed binders against a cancer antigen target as part of the AmigoAcids team in the UT Austin BioML Society challenge. Combined a wide variety of AI design tools with a uniform validation pipeline, achieving a 6 % (11/187) hit rate in the proliferation screen and placing 2nd overall. Helped lead a remote, international team and mentored newer members on protein design fundamentals.
